Kansas is supposed to be coming to St. Louis on the 28th of may, but on thier site it just says "festival" I've looked through all the local venues, and I can't find out where to buy tickets, I've also checked ticketmaster, and basically everywhere else that i could buy tickets from. If anyone knows anything about this I'd really appreciate information about this.

P.S. - Kansas owns
